Which general C7 wheel finish do you prefer?

You have nickle-painted aluminum that would typically be associated with lower end cars, chrome aluminum which has been adorning fine cars forever it seems, however the younger crowd just aren't having it, then there's the black painted wheels which seem to be the craze as of late but who knows how long they will stay in favor and machine-faced aluminum.
